Output 43decb6fe4bf95faaf997f75c72d163ac7011c03210f45f156d00d46aaf10424:23

value
9510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f16868a123bf593c3c1a5d3c088599d83913ce478400aecce72647e0d889a40b
address
bc1p795x3gfrhavnc0q6t57q3pvemqu38nj8ssq2an88yer7pkyf5s9s3753um
transaction
43decb6fe4bf95faaf997f75c72d163ac7011c03210f45f156d00d46aaf10424
spent
true